Nigeria’s President-elect, Muhammadu Buhari, on Friday, May 22, left the country for Britain on a private visit.
This is his first such trip outside the country since winning the March 28 presidential election.
A statement issued in Abuja on Friday by the head of the Media Team of the President-elect, Garba Shehu, said that General Muhammadu Buhari will use the opportunity of the visit to take a much deserved rest ahead of his inauguration on May 29.
“He is expected back in the country a few days before the inauguration, refreshed and ready to hit the ground running once he is sworn into office,” the statement read.
